Qust al-Hindi (Indian Costus) is a formidable root from the high-altitude regions of India, revered for centuries as one of the most powerful elements in Prophetic medicine. Known for its intense, earthy aroma and potent bitter profile, it is a natural powerhouse designed for those who seek deep respiratory support and immune resilience.

As an emphasized Sunnah, Qust al-Hindi holds a position of high distinction in the healing traditions of the Prophet ﷺ. It is a remedy of “seven cures,” specifically noted for its efficacy in clearing the breath and strengthening the body’s internal defenses, as recorded in the Hadith:

“Treat with the Indian incense (Qust al-Hindi), for it has seven cures; in it is a cure for pleurisy (lung complaints).” > — (Sahih al-Bukhari)
